You might be curious about a therapy that can potentially help your body function more optimally. This treatment involves a synthetic peptide, specifically sermorelin acetate. It acts as a growth hormone releasing hormone (GHRH) analog. This means it mimics a natural hormone your pituitary gland produces. Your pituitary then signals your body to release more growth hormone.
Growth hormone plays a crucial role in many bodily functions. It aids in cellular repair, muscle growth, and fat metabolism. As we age, our natural growth hormone levels tend to decline. This decline can contribute to reduced energy, slower recovery, and changes in body composition. The therapy we discuss aims to gently stimulate your body’s own growth hormone production.
Unlike direct growth hormone injections, this approach works by stimulating your natural pulsatile release. This mechanism helps avoid potential downsides associated with exogenous hormone administration. It encourages your body to produce what it needs, when it needs it, in a more natural pattern. Safety is paramount in any medical treatment, and this therapy is no exception. When prescribed by a licensed clinician and prepared by an FDA-regulated compounding pharmacy, it is generally considered safe. Potential side effects are typically mild and can include temporary flushing, headaches, or injection site redness. Your prescribing physician will discuss any specific risks based on your medical history during your consultation.

Sermorelin works on a slow curve because it asks the body to make its own growth hormone. Results compound over months, not days. A typical reported timeline looks like this.
Weeks 1 to 4
Deeper sleep is usually the first signal. Morning energy lifts. Recovery from training feels faster. No measurable body composition change yet.
Weeks 5 to 8
Skin texture, hair quality and nail strength tend to shift. Mental clarity in the afternoon improves. Strength on lifts often goes up.
Weeks 9 to 12
Body composition starts moving, with a typical 5 to 10 percent fat reduction reported alongside small lean mass gains. Libido and joint comfort improve.
Month 4 and beyond
A follow-up IGF-1 lab is drawn. Dose is adjusted up or down. Many patients maintain on a lower dose after this point.
